Full-Time | Monday-Friday, 8:00 AM - 4:00 PM | Raleigh, NC Bring your teaching experience beyond the traditional classroom. The Pathways Day Program is seeking an educator to design and lead engaging, adaptive learning experiences for adults with intellectual and developmental disabilities. About the ProgramThe Pathways Day Program provides adults with intellectual and developmental disabilities (I/DD) a supportive, engaging environment to build skills, pursue meaningful activities, and grow independence through structured, person-centered programming. Position Overview
The Adult Special Education Instructor will design, lead, and manage a dedicated learning area within the program, creating instructional activities that enhance participants' skills as groups rotate through the space throughout the day. This role blends instructional expertise with hands-on activity facilitation, requiring the ability to adapt materials, methods, and pacing to meet the diverse needs and ability levels of adults with I/DD. Key Responsibilities
- Develop and implement engaging, skill-building activities appropriate for adults with I/DD.
- Provide instruction for rotating small groups of participants throughout the day.
- Modify and adapt curriculum, materials, and instructional methods to meet each participant's individual abilities, communication style, and learning goals.
- Incorporate participants' individual service/support plans and goals into daily activities.
- Monitor and document participant progress, engagement, and support needs.
- Maintain a safe, clean, organized, and welcoming learning environment.
- Collaborate with other direct support professionals to ensure smooth group rotations and consistent programming.
- Assist with personal care needs as needed.
- Participate in staff meetings, training, and professional development.
- Bachelor's degree in Special Education, Education, Human Services, Recreation Therapy, or a related field.
- Experience in education, special education, adapted instruction, or a related instructional setting.
- Experience working with individuals with intellectual and/or developmental disabilities.
- Strong instructional and facilitation skills, with the ability to develop and teach lessons, introduce concepts, and lead structured learning activities.
- Demonstrated ability to modify and adapt materials and instructional approaches for varying cognitive, physical, and communication abilities.
- Patient, creative, and flexible approach to instruction and group facilitation.
- Strong communication and interpersonal skills.
- Reliable, punctual, and able to manage small groups throughout the day.
- Instructional design and activity planning
- Adaptive and assistive materials development
- Small-group instruction and behavior support
- Patience, empathy, and creativity
- Collaboration and teamwork
- Basic documentation and progress tracking
- Ability to actively engage in hands-on activities with participants, including standing, bending, and lifting materials.
- Ability to assist with mobility or personal care needs as required.
